Anne field
Anne Field published The History of Moorefield Racecourse in 2016
Anne Field grew up in Newcastle and completed her education at Macquarie University, Sydney. She was appointed to Figtree High School, Wollongong in 1076 and then to St George Girls High School, Kogarah, Sydney in 1977. Anne retired from St George Girls High school in 2011.
Anne served Rockdale City Council (1991-1999) and Kogarah Council (1999-2008) as a Councillor. She has had an extensive involvement, since 1985, in her local community when she was appointed to St George Hospital Board.
It has always been Anne’s wish to have a creative career after her teaching and political careers ended. Anne honed her writing skills on Council by writing press releases, speeches for Council debate, Letters to the Editor and guest talks.
Anne started work on her Moorefield Racecourse research in mid -1993. It took almost 23 years to complete this research. Her book was launched on July 14, 2016, 65 years to the date of the last race meeting at Moorefield Racecourse.
The History of Moorefield Racecourse, Kogarah, Sydney, Australia (1888-1951) is a social history, which provides a comprehensive coverage of Moorefield: the Moore family, the racecourse, jockeys , trainers, stables, Kogarah Golf Club, sale of the racecourse, Marshall Street, a list of all the race meetings, as well as an afterword on my Moorefield research journey. There are many photos included which take you on a nostalgic journey through Kogarah’s history.

Milton Milligan
Milton Milligan published Bondi Pioneer in 2016
Milton Milligan is an 87-year-old author and has been married to wife Beryl for nearly 62 years. They have seven adult professional children. Orphaned at just five years of age, he was raised by an uncle Guardian in tough and difficult times. After receiving a basic public school education, and despite being made destitute at age 20 by two huge floods in his home town of Kempsey, New South Wales, was able to live an extraordinary life for which he had no training or experience. His life was much a reflection of that of his Great Great Grandfather Joseph Dickson which is related in Milton’s absorbing true story “Bondi Pioneer”.

John H. Payne
John H Payne published Their Last Ride in 2018.
John was born in Hurstville Grove, in Sydney. Both his grandfathers, being small-time week-end punters, and his father, a small-time SP book-maker, unknowingly nurtured his interest in horse-racing, with his first childhood racing memory being that of seeing the 1950 Breeders Plate winner, Lloric being beaten at Randwick.
After his retirement, during a trip to Caulfield, he was astounded to see a memorial to “fallen jockeys”, listing one jockey who was still very much alive, and several hundreds missing altogether from the memorial. Shortly afterwards, he pledged to do what justice he could to the fallen, and to write a comprehensive testimony to honour all of the riders killed in horse-racing activities, and to record what he saw as a valuable contribution to the history of racing in Australia, and indeed, to Australia’s history. After years of exhaustive research, ably assisted by many others, Their Last Ride is his testimony.
Their Last Ride-The Fallen Jockeys of Australia, is a book highlighting information about 938 jockeys who sadly lost their lives, succumbing to their injuries incurred from horse racing during the years 1853 – 2018. You can purchase a copy here!
